Results
(3rd Place) Colombia def. USA 1-0
(Final) Chile def. Argentina 0-0 (4-2 Pens)
USA v Colombia
This was one of the closest matches of the cup, but ultimately, the better team won. This was a defensive battle, as both goalkeepers (Tim Howard and David Ospina) had great days. The only goal scored was a tap in by Carlos Bacca that Howard could have done nothing to keep out. The USA made countless attacks on the Colombian net, but not one could seem to go in, and Colombia won 1-0. Colombia will be going home with bronze medals after what should be considered a successful tournament for them. The only teams that finished above Colombia were Chile and Argentina. The USA should also be happy with the way the tournament went. They outplayed their expectations, and finished 4th overall in the cup. They will be upset not to finish with any hardware, but they look to build upon this great performance at the World Cup in Russia 2018.
Chile v Argentina
The final went the exact same way it did last year. After a 0-0 draw, Chile won the match in penalties to win the Copa America. Although, they were not necessarily the better team throughout the match. The possession was almost equal, but Argentina had all the chances on goal. Chile only had 4 total shots over the course of the 120 minutes, while Argentina had 19. Bravo was superb in net for Chile, and because of him, Argentina was not able to score a single goal. Messi missed his first ever penalty in a shootout, and Chile won its second straight Copa America. The Chileans are red-hot right now, and look to win their first every World Cup title in Russia in 2018. Argentina lost its 3rd cup final in 3 years. Messi is now 0-4 in cup finals in his international career. He never won an international trophy. Messi announced his retirement from international soccer, and many other Argentine stars are retiring as well. R.I.P. Argentina's National Team.
